Position: Recreation Instructor I - Skateboard

Overview

DEFINITION This position will teach recreational skills in accordance with the principles and guidance of the governing body of the program, ensuring an enjoyable and rewarding experience for students. We are looking for part-time Skateboard Instructors to serve our Skateboard Summer Camps. This position is ideal for anyone with strong recreational skills and experience instructing students. As a Recreation Instructor I for the Town of Mammoth Lakes, you will provide instruction for private and group lessons for youth.

Scheduled hours vary depending on programming. Anticipated program duration is two (2) weeks. Previous experience and/or certification required.

Supervision

Receives general supervision from the Recreation Supervisor(s) and indirect supervision from the Recreation Manager.

Responsibilities
  • Assess and mitigate risks that arise during the course of programming
  • Develop quality lesson plans, activities, and skills progressions for groups and individuals.
  • Lead participants and adjust instruction as needed according to group age, ability, etc.
  • Meet with parents to discuss participant’s progress, and keep students and parents informed of current activities and skill development opportunities.
  • Keep records of completed reports, certificates, and attendance.
  • Maintain training and education certifications as needed.
  • Remain knowledgeable of the latest rules, regulations, and trends of the activity.
  • Establish and maintain class morale and a motivating environment.
  • Ensure all students receive an equitable amount of instruction.
  • Perform related duties as assigned.
Ability
  • Proficiently perform the skill you are instructing
  • Provide a positive role model for participants.
  • Lead and instruct individual and group classes.
  • Complete work with little to no oversight.
  • Establish and maintain effective working relationships with those contacted in the course of work.
  • React with good judgment in an emergency situation.
  • Communicate clearly and concisely.
  • Work an irregular schedule, including early mornings, nights, weekends and holidays.
  • Adhere to Town and department-established rules and regulations, including workplace safety regulations.
  • Understand and carry out oral and written directions.
  • Perform general clerical work, including maintenance of appropriate records and compiling information for reports.
  • Pass an appropriate background check prior to the hire date.
Knowledge
  • Procedures for developing activity specific classes, programs, and special events.
  • Occupational hazards and standard safety precautions.
  • Possession of Cardiopulmonary Resuscitation (CPR)/First Aid Certificate.
Experience & Training

Any combination of experience and training that would likely provide the required knowledge and abilities is qualifying. A typical way to obtain the knowledge and abilities would be:

  • Education: Equivalent to completion of the twelfth grade preferred. Certification to teach from a recognized governing body highly preferable.
  • Experience: Some experience in recreational and/or child-related activities and programs and/or coaching.
  • Licenses: Possession of or ability to obtain prior to beginning work:
  • First Aid, CPR, and AED Certificates.
  • Any other certificates which may be legally required.
  • Possession of, or ability to obtain within the state-required timeframe of ten (10) days from hire date, a valid California, Class C driver’s license with an acceptable driving record is preferred.
